Rotator Cuff Injuries
Rotator Cuff Injuries
Rotator cuff injuries are a common condition that affects the shoulder joint. The rotator cuff is a group of muscles and tendons that surround the shoulder joint, providing stability and mobility. Injuries to the rotator cuff can be caused by trauma, overuse, or degenerative conditions. Platelet-rich plasma (PRP) therapy has emerged as a promising treatment option for rotator cuff injuries. PRP therapy involves injecting platelet-rich plasma into the affected area to stimulate healing and reduce inflammation.

The Science Behind PRP Therapy for Rotator Cuff Injuries
PRP therapy works by stimulating the body’s natural healing process. When PRP is injected into the affected area, it releases growth factors that promote tissue repair and reduce inflammation. This can lead to improved outcomes and faster recovery times.
